Rahul Singh is a scholar working on Molecular Biology, Computational Theory and Mathematics and Computer Vision and Pattern Recognition. According to data from OpenAlex, Rahul Singh has authored 81 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Molecular Biology, 15 papers in Computational Theory and Mathematics and 12 papers in Computer Vision and Pattern Recognition. Recurrent topics in Rahul Singh's work include Computational Drug Discovery Methods (15 papers), Protein Structure and Dynamics (9 papers) and Bioinformatics and Genomic Networks (9 papers). Rahul Singh is often cited by papers focused on Computational Drug Discovery Methods (15 papers), Protein Structure and Dynamics (9 papers) and Bioinformatics and Genomic Networks (9 papers). Rahul Singh collaborates with scholars based in United States, India and Germany. Rahul Singh's co-authors include Lakshmi Iyer, A. F. Salam, Prashant Palvia, Anupam Joshi, Sougata Mukherjea, Dipanjan Chakraborty, V. Balaji, Amit A. Nanavati, Koustuv Dasgupta and Conor R. Caffrey and has published in prestigious journals such as Bioinformatics, PLoS ONE and Communications of the ACM.
